West Ham United to release six players

West Ham confirm the departures of Julien Faubert, Abdoulaye Faye, Papa Bouba Diop, John Carew, Frank Nouble and Olly Lee on June 30.

West Ham United have confirmed that six senior professionals will leave the club when their contracts expire at the end of next month.

Julien Faubert, Abdoulaye Faye, Papa Bouba Diop, John Carew, Frank Nouble and Olly Lee will all leave the Hammers on June 30.

Faubert is the longest-serving player to be released, having been at the club for five years.

A statement on the club website read: "West Ham United would like to thank all of the aforementioned players for their hard work and dedication and wish them luck in their future careers."

Faye, Diop and Carew all joined the club in June 2011, all making regular appearances during the club's successful promotion campaign.
